Fundamental is a sound synthesis software tool combining the different roots of electronic music history. Its wave engine is a faithful sonic recreation of a vintage Rohde&Schwartz vacuum tube oscillator ( having been widely used at WDR by Stockhausen )
Fundamental leaves behind the limitations of the original device by proposing complex modulation possibilities, stochastic distributions addressing the sonic parameters like frequency , gain, stereo panning etc. in continuum, which has not been applicable until now.
Whether you play live electronics, compose for media or just insterested in early electronic music...
The Fundamental software presents you 8 instances of this vintage sine wave generator with all the artifacts and richness of a vintage equipment. That combination is we believe something you should experience.
Some of the features : ( iOS standalone and AUv3 )
- unique polymorphing wavetable synthesis without any compromise in data content and precision.
- 4 dynamic wavetables being rendered for each voice to represent infinitesimal steps of frequency and gain combinations between 1HZ – 3800Hz of the original vacuum tube oscillator.
- 8 simultaneous voices each with custom freq, gain, boost, panning and modulation settings.
- Custom or harmonic frequency distribution of voices with variable spread ratio and tuning table.
- 4 independent stochastic modulations for each voice (32 in total) addressing all parameters with various continuous, discrete distributions and also standard waveforms.
- Full MPE support with various configuration possibilites.
- Independent Attack / Release envelopes for each voice with various modes, AR times can be set to degrees of randomness.
- Vintage oscillator or pure sine wave mode.

An Exciting Approach To Synthesis And Sound Design
This is not just a beautiful sounding app, it’s also an interesting way to approach synthesis. Fundamental is an amazing sonic palette that allows you to independently automate the volume of 8 separate sine wave oscillators and route varying intensities of modulation to each. There are separate LFOs to add movement to panning, frequency modulation, gain, and harmonics. There are also considerable tuning options that allow you to tune the oscillators freely, fix their intervals to specific scales, or distribute them along the harmonic series of a particular fundamental frequency.
Each parameter can be assigned to midi CC and you can even control certain parameters with MPE for more expressive performances using an MPE controller.
The result is lush pads and all manner of sonic goodness. Great for ambient composers or anyone looking for a fun tool for sound design.

Halfway there
I’ve been waiting for the iOS release of this for some time now, and while I’ve enjoyed it so far, I have a couple ideas for ways to improve it. Firstly, the app is a CPU hog. I’ve got it open in AUM on my 5th generation iPad, and if there’s any gain or frequency modulation happening at all within fundamental, my CPU meter in AUM hits 115% quite frequently, complete with audible clicks and dropouts. This is pretty annoying to deal with, because I want to use this in conjunction with other apps to create complete pieces of music within AUM. Secondly, the controls are quite small to use with my finger on the iPad. Perhaps there’s a way to rework the iOS layout a bit more to provide a more pleasant experience for finger twiddles?
It sounds lovely when it’s working right!
